Webtheir Building and Demolition Permits regarding the preferred handling of construction and demolition waste. Demolition waste includes all materials resulting from the dismantling of buildings or structures including roadways, bridges, parking lots or land re-development. In 2010 alone, an estimated 104 ... rua ipiroldes martins borgesWeb12 apr. 2024 · Building demolition waste represents a huge environmental challenge worldwide. The environmental implications are not only associated with volume, but also with carbon embodied in the waste.
